Summary
Reducing the length of labor is a highly desirable goal of intrapartum care, both from a
perspective of maternal and fetal well-being , and for the providers of the birth services.
Avoiding a long , protracted labor entails shorter exposure to pain anxiety and stress and
would translate into a major improvement in maternal satisfaction with the child birth
experience.
The purpose of this study is to determine the effectiveness of metoclopramide for reducing
the duration of spontaneous labor among nulliparous women managed according to a standard
intrapartum protocol.
